StayC to Release New Album in Early July

Girl group StayC is set to release a new album in early July, according to a local media report confirmed by their agency, HighUp Entertainment, on Monday.
StayC, composed of six members, is currently working on the album, which will mark their first release since their third EP, “Teen Fresh,” which came out in August last year. "Teen Fresh" received positive reception and contributed to the group's rising popularity.
Following the release of “Teen Fresh,” StayC embarked on their first international tour, performing across the United States, Europe, and four cities in Asia. The tour, which concluded in March, allowed the group to expand their global fan base and showcase their music to a wider audience.
In addition to their tour, StayC participated in Spotify’s K-pop singles project in March, where they reinterpreted Twice’s hit song “Fancy.”
The upcoming album is highly anticipated by fans who are eager to see how StayC has evolved since their last release and their international tour. As the release date approaches, fans are looking forward to teasers and promotional activities leading up to the album launch.
